:: There’s no secret that Charli XCX (aka The “London Queen”) is a big fan of the Princess of Pop – Britney Spears. In a recent interview with Cosmopolitan, the UK singer expressed her love for Spears’ music. “Have you heard her albums? They’re so intelligent. The way hesongs are crafted is really amazing. I think that music is really interesting and clever.” [Just Jared]

:: Morrissey reveals that he’s previously had a cancer scare, and underwent treatment for it. He was pretty straightforward when discussing the procedure, “If I die, then I die. And if I don’t, then I don’t.” Touché. [NME]

:: Good news for Beatles fans! John Lennon‘s entire solo catalogue is now available on Spotify. It includes eight studio albums and three compilations. Interestingly enough, the Beatles are one of the few bands whose music is still not available on the streaming site. [NME]
